Well, it appears I am once again a bad blogger!   People ask me what time of year is busiest for wedding photographers.  I will tell you it is usually September and October and when you ask me why? I will tell you, I”m not entirely certain, other then it’s a bit cooler outside,  the leaves have changed colour and make for some pretty beautiful backdrops and nobody has to worry about bulky winter coats and frumpy boots or fanning themselves in 30 degree weather in a church with no air conditioning.
